What is the optimal wideness and length for a walk-in shower?
Anything under than 30" in width is not advised, as it's challenging to get in and out of. A 36" in width shower is usually a good width for the majority of people. To the extent that length goes – the standard size is 5 feet, but anything from 3 to 6 feet in length would be fine if you have the space.

What's the optimal approach to waterproof tiling?
Begin by placing hard insulation behind the wall, set up plastic vapor barrier over the insulation and then fix ½-inch drywall to it. If you are concerned about dampness from water splashing out from the shower pan or bathtub, incorporate a layer of plastic over the tile wall before you set it up it.
What is the top substance for mortar?
Grout joints must be less than 1/8-inch broad and no more than half of the way through the bulk of your tiling. Sealing them and preventing them from collecting debris like hair, lint, and soap scum are important to their long life too.

What is the optimal flooring for bathrooms?
Ceramic tile is almost always an excellent option for floors in bathrooms and other wet areas. The grout lines can be sealed with a protective layer that will help prevent mold growth and water damage. Marble is another solid flooring selection for bathrooms. If the marble is processed, it can be utilized outdoors as well. With a glossed finish, and appealing sheen, it demands fewer care than various stone types. Stone slabs or pavers will last practically forever but are not constantly very comfortable on bare feet (because of their rough sides).
